Pheidippisodium, Part II:
The episodium continues with 50 new maps!

About the Pack:
Pheidippisodium was a busy, busy pack. When I finally committed myself to another column, I decided that this one was going to be different. I wanted it to feel more episodic that my previous attempt, with a gentler difficulty curve and generally more relaxed maps. Hell, the first map has no enemies in it at all -- aside from mines, of course, but they keep to themselves. Granted, there are still a few difficult maps in here to get your blood pressure up, but my hope is that they don't dominate the pack like they did last time. My hope is that this time, less is more.

Although I'm calling this Part II, the numbering starts again at 00-0. This is because the column doesn't really fit as a follow-up to the original Pheidippisodium; if anything, this column should precede the original. Somehow, though, I feel the real solution is somewhere in between. I'm considering combining the two columns into a single, reordered pack at some point. Keep your eyes peeled.

Oh, and one last thing: this pack comes with a challenge. I've done my best to get a high score on all of the Part II maps, and I'd like to see if anyone can do better. My Total Level Score for the 50 maps is 5435.000 (01:30:35.000); anyone who shows me 50 demos with a higher Total Level Score will earn themselves a mention in this post and some serious respect from me.

Whether you're playing for the podium or not, enjoy the maps. It's been a pleasure making them.

lord_day wrote:Am I right in guessing that many of these levels are homages to other maps and/or authors?
Hmm. Well, 01-4 is absolutely an homage to tktktk's Rawkstar Central, but I'm not sure any of the other maps were that deliberate. Several maps were inspired by the in-game levels, as I was playing through the game again while making the column. 04-0 and 09-4 were pretty strongly influenced by M&R. 02-2, 04-1, and 08-2 were inspired by PALEMOON's tilesets (08-2 was also specifically inspired by his Forge District). atob's tile aesthetics crept into 05-3 while I wasn't looking, and your very own c-snapped gold clusters made their way from The Conclusive Column into 07-2. So yeah, I suppose there are a lot of influences at work here, some of which I'm probably not even conscious of. Good thing, too -- I might not have been able to churn out fifty maps running on just my own juices. I like to think that I've put my own spin on things, though, and that some maps (06-3 and 07-3 in particular, and hopefully others) have Pheidippides written all over them. Maybe I should have just cited my sources. ^^;;

Anyway, I'm glad you like the maps, l_d. Enjoy the rest!
